Are the ladies skating their SP on Thursday? If so I am just saying that at Nationals a lot of the skaters (and Michelle was one of them) did not attend the practices on the days they actually had events. At Nationals there was a short 20 minute practice during the day of their event and they did skate those, but they didn't skate the regular practice sessions. I don't know if it will be the same for Worlds. I just know a lot of skaters sometimes take it easy for practices on the days they have events. They have certain competition routines that they follow (ie certain hours of sleep, eat certain foods at certain times, etc), and if the pracitce schedule conflicts with their competition routine, they may skip it. If it comes down to going to see a practice or the SP, I would definately reccomend the SP, because you know for sure she will be there. For practices it is always iffy. Even if a skater is planning to go to a practice, sometimes at the last minute they change their mind.
